What happens when the language you use to explain yourself isn't actually yours? This episode explores narrative coherence, borrowed language, and the difference between making meaning and performing someone else's script.Research shows that coherent self-narratives improve emotional regulation and reduce depression — but only when they promote integrative meaning-making, not ruminative rehearsal.
